If your Dyson vacuum`s suction motor isn`t working, first check that the machine receives power from the wall socket or its battery pack. If the motor still doesn`t work, it`s likely an airflow problem. Blockages will cause the vacuum to overheat, so the suction motor stops or pulsates to protect itself from damage.

The simplest place to start: empty your dirt container. Debris in the main cyclone passage will cut suction rapidly. If the container was really full, you should also check the filters because they can get loaded with dust if the Dirt container is too full. Test the vacuum, and see if the suction is back.
I can assure you that air coming out of the Ball is a normal feature of the machine, as this is where HEPA-filtered air is returned to the room. The exhaust air will often feel warm as it will have passed through the motor.
One of the first things to do when your Dyson vacuum cleaner keeps starting and stopping is to empty the bin. It may be full, or the machine may simply perceive it as too full to continue working. Dyson vacuum cleaners require constant airflow through them to work, and a full bin can stop this from happening.

If all you hear from the vacuum unit is a click at the when you try to start the vacuum motor from inside the house, then the motor in the unit is dead and has to be replaced. A strong odor from the shellac, which coats the copper coil windings, is an indicator that the motor is about to or has burnt out.
As the cleaner head and filter fills with dirt and debris over time, all the built-up debris begins to emit a burnt-smelling odour. You may need to remove and clean out the vacuum`s filter. I have the same problem as steve967 The dyson dc16 is fully charged, runs well for 5-10 seconds and shuts down. I wait for a second or 2 and it runs again for 5-10 seconds. This will continue for numerous cycles, until I am finished cleaning. I have cleaned all the filters, and the power is good, The system will just not stay on. It is just over 2 years old. A friend of mine had the same problem with his Dyson DC16 after just a couple of months and has replaced his Dyson with a Black N De
ANSWER : Dear Michael_Stad,

I am going to sound like a broken record but here is my same answer to another person with the same problem.

I have I had the same problem with my Dyson DC16, where it only runs for a few.seconds at a time with each trigger pull. My husband called Dyson.(Canada) and without hassle they shipped us a replacement part which I.just received this morning. The replacement part sent to us is: DC16.Main Body with Rating Plate. It is also under warranty for 1 year. The.great customer service makes up for the flaw in the machine. Also,.Dyson is aware of the problem. Hope this helps.

This is embarassing, but I have just looked at the Dyson DC07 manual and at my Dyson for about 20 minutes, and I can’t for the life of me find the wand release button on my actual Dyson…..the manual pictures don’t look like the parts on my Dyson….I don’t have a hose with a wand release button….the hose just goes straight up inside the handle….Can someone help me? Thanks 🙂
ANSWER : Hi the wand release button is located directly above the the Cylinder release button. The wand release button looks like the picture below. In order to releease the wand you must firstly make sure the Electrical cable is not wrapped up for storage. So unwrap the electrical cable. then find the item as in the picture. Press this button in and at the same time lift the wand. This will realease the wand from the spine of the Dyson. dumfriesdon.jpg

I need to replace the brushbaron my DC17 Animal model Dyson. It’s almost four years old. I can’t find the correct part number on the Dyson Website and I can’t seem to find a Dyson repair center in Albuquerque, NM.

What are my alternatives? If I can’t service this machine without returning it to Dyson, I won’t ever buy another one.

ANSWER : Hi,
.
.The original Dyson part number for the brush bar (often called brush roll) is: 911961-01
.
.If you type the above part number into Google Products (click link below) you will get a list of suppliers at varying prices. A genuine Dyson part will cost about $20-25. There are some cheaper replacements available but you may need a different belt to use these, so I suggest you buy an original. Make sure the supplier states the part is Original / Genuine Dyson or OEM.
